latest wicked bass instalment comes from lost 1990s tapes of an underground estonian production group, hupnosaurus. side a opens with muru, a simple ballad with its stripped kicks and funky string bass that gradually reach a lo-fi acidic house condition with psychedelic swirls appearing every now and then. bookworms provides a remix treatment with thick, multi-layered overdriven & looped madness that strips the original to a simple bassline and occasional industrial stabs. on side b, always in n out starts out as unorthodox blend of a classic techno kick and speed garage percussion, but after a long building spacey pad breaks into a classic filtered house tune with transposed chords and cut-up vocals that runs until the end of the track. the last title track demonstrates heavy stomping kicks, swinging hats, familiar psychedelic whirls and a trippy, crushed vocal sample appearing out of nowhere questioning where am i?

reissue of elias rahbani & his orchestras super rare arabic disco holy grail *liza liza* on the original lebanese voix de l orient label. recorded pre-civil war at a time when beirut was known as the paris of the middle east, a luxurious holiday destination and flourishing trade centre. the title track is totally out of this world, perfectly blending eastern & western vocals, instruments and musical influences with a driving disco bassline to create an irresistible floor filling cosmic odyssey. the flipside features the even more out-there *from the moon* a fantastic tripped out psychedelic disco funk monster, followed by the dreamy accordion-led *summer love*. also boasting one of the sexiest covers in disco history further illustrating the liberal thinking and western influence in lebanon at the time. highly recommended!
